Pee Wee AEs split pair of games on weekend
The Mitchell Meteors Pee Wee AE team welcomed the Zurich Thunder Rep team to Mitchell Friday night for the second game of the their young season.

The Thunder would prove to be too much for the Meteors on this night beating Mitchell 6-1.  The lone Mitchell goal game early in the third period, PJ Marshall scored on a nice passing play from Joe Adams.

Despite the loss strong performances were put in by Andreas Harmer, Caleb Kay and Xavier Lorenz.

The Mitchell Meteors Pee Wee AE played their second game of the weekend Saturday afternoon against the Listowel Cyclones in Listowel.

Mitchell and Listowel were evenly matched and played a tight game with the visiting Meteors coming away with a well deserved 3-2 win.

After a scoreless first period Damen Roobroeck opened the scoring for Mitchell with just over 2 minutes left in the second period.  Joe Adam earned the assist on the goal.  Mitchell would make it a two goal lead early in the third when Adam scored his first of the year with an assist going to PJ Marshall.

The Cyclones came storming back though with 2 goals in the next two minutes to tie the game.  The two teams battled hard each team with some excellent scoring chances, but both goalies managed to keep the score tied.  It stayed that way until with 3 ½ minutes left in the game when Joe Adam scored his second of the game on a pass from Marshall to give the Meteors the lead. 

The Cyclones came on hard after that, pulling their goalie with a minute left and Mitchell with a player in the box but Brennan Vanderkuylen in net managed to hold them off with help from his defence of Logan Ruby, Jack Steinback, Damen Roobroeck and Evan O’Rourke.
